The Scout is tipping five players to produce big points in Gameweek 7 of Fantasy Premier League.

Kevin De Bruyne (MCI) £11.5m

The Manchester City midfielder has suffered heavy sales following his absence against Arsenal in Gameweek 5.

De Bruyne had been moved on by more than 2.12 million managers in the lead-up to last Friday’s Gameweek 6 deadline.

But having returned to action off the bench against West Ham United last weekend, he now offers managers a big-hitting option for Gameweek 7.

De Bruyne is found in only 15.3 per cent of squads ahead of a visit to Sheffield United.

By comparison, the most popular premium midfielders, Son Heung-min (£9.5m) and Mohamed Salah (£12.4m), are owned by 56.2 per cent and 47.6 per cent respectively.

Favoured opponents

The Belgian’s displays against Sheff Utd last season suggest he can rival Son and Salah for returns.

He was involved in all three of Man City’s goals in their two meetings in 2019/20, scoring once and supplying two assists.

De Bruyne goal and assist v Sheff Utd

Sheff Utd’s poor defensive record this season also lifts De Bruyne’s appeal.

They are among only two sides who have failed to keep a clean sheet in the first six Gameweeks.

The 29-year-old's midweek display against Marseille in the UEFA Champions League also looks ominous for Sheff Utd but promising for FPL managers.

He supplied two assists in a 3-0 away win after returning to the Man City starting XI on Tuesday.

De Bruyne can build on that performance and reward those in search of an alternative premium option for Gameweek 7.
